Default Effect of trailer towing on transmission



Harrys suggestions are all good, not sure about #10 though where that
came from.

My biggest concern would be how the rig handles at highway speed. If
it doesn't sway a lot then just take it easy and you should be ok.
A rig that wants to go out of control while towing is the worst thing
for you to worry about.
If you just plan on accelerating slow and not pushing hard uphills
the transmission will be fine. I tow a 24 foot boat with my F150, and
I really could use a bigger engine, but I've towed it many, many miles
and had no problem at all engine or transmission. I think it's because
I never push it hard.
